I currently run 2911 routers with the integrated switch module.  I am going to be migrating to 4331 with the integrated switch module.  I am having some issues figuring out how to create VLAN's and SVI's.

Router(config)#vlan ?
  accounting  VLAN accounting configuration

Router(config)#int vlan 90
                    ^
% Invalid input detected at '^' marker.

Can you not create VLAN's and SVI's to use the backplane like you used to be able to on the 2911's?  I cant find any good documentation on Cisco's site one way or another.

I talked with TAC today.  They advised that the code has to be Cisco IOS XE Software, Version 03.15 and above.

If its 03.15 and above you can run the commands.  I upgraded the router and I know how the ability to run the commands.
